About this course

This course is designed for people interested in working in a school or college setting.

Learners should have an interest in supporting teachers and pupils in a learning environment.

What you will study

You will study a range of topics including supporting learners with English and Maths skills, behaviour management and supporting learners with additional learning needs.

Career prospects & further study

103,500

Currently, there are almost 103,500 people employed within this sector in the Cardiff Capital Region, with employment numbers expected to reach 105,000 by 2027 (Lightcast 2022).

Upon completion of this course, learners can progress into employment or move to the Level 2 qualification either full-time or part-time.
